Job Description Summary

The Market Supply Chain Coordinator has an important role in the planning and carrying out of large-scale projects. The Market Supply Chain Coordinator will collect data and then analyzes to make improvements to the supply chain system. They work to promote top-notch performance from workers, while emphasizing efficiency.

The Market Supply Chain Coordinator will serve as the primary ERP data handler, performing EIBs, manage LCANs, create new PARs and execute market-wide conversions under the direction of the Supply Chain System Support Manager. Additionally, the Market Coordinator will work on projects and provide presentation materials (charts, data sets, etc) under the direction of the Supply Chain System Support Manager.

Required Qualifications: Associate’s Degree from an accredited college/university in business administration or other similar field, and 2 - 4 years of experience. Will accept a Bachelor's Degree in lieu of experience.
